Grindstone-Lost-Muddy Watershed Dam A-10b
Key Takeaway
Grindstone-Lost-Muddy Watershed Dam A-10b is classified as low hazard in Missouri. It was completed in 1987 and is 39 years old. Its primary use is flood risk reduction.
Physical Details
| Dam Height | 35 ft (taller than 85.5% in MO) |
| Dam Length | 750 ft |
| Dam Type | Earth |
| Max Storage | 640 acre-ft |
| Normal Storage | 103 acre-ft |
| Surface Area | 5 acres |
| Drainage Area | 102 sq mi |
| Max Discharge | 930 cfs |
| Year Completed | 1987 (39 years old) |
| NID ID | MO12263 |
Safety Information
No probable loss of human life and low economic/environmental losses expected.
